NSCA Education Foundation Programs

Foundation Initiatives – Industry Education

The NSCA Education Foundation invests in industry education to fulfill its purpose of providing and promoting educational opportunities for commercial electronic systems professionals, as well as to attract the next generation to the industry.

Programs Funded by the NSCA Education Foundation:

Ignite
Ignite works to generate interest in security, life safety, telephone/ voice, IT/networking and audio video/lighting, by connecting local high school and college students with manufacturers, dealers and integrators like you to spark imagination and encourage students to consider new career paths in our industry.committed to the promotion of opportunities to attract the next generation to the commercial electronics systems industry and fill the funnel with qualified candidates.

ESPA/EST Training and Certification
The Foundation has contributed more than $135,000 toward the development of EST training and certification curricula. The Foundation also provides financial assistance for assessment costs, training classes and exam costs.

Scholarship Endowment Program
Ten percent of Foundation funding is allocated to the Scholarship Endowment Fund, which offers annual scholarships to students who demonstrate financial need and plan to enter this field.

Curriculum Development
In partnership with NSCA , the Foundation partially funded the development of curriculum focused on the technical and business aspects of convergence affecting industry members today. An example of this is the Pivot to Profit conference.
